Ranjani Raghavan is reading novels in lockdown time
Actress Ranjani Raghavan is keeping herself busy by reading
novels
duringlockdown
time. The actress returned to the smallscreen
with the serial Kannadathi as aKannada
teacher, who won’t tolerate any insult to the Kannada language.Speaking to a regional entertainment website, Ranjani has said that she is not missing anything during lockdown period, instead it has helped her indulge in reading. She is reading Kannada novels like Daatu, Alidhamele and Gruhabanga. Ranjani Raghavan starrer Takkar, which was supposed to hit screens in March, has been pushed due to the lockdown. Ranjani will also be sharing screen space opposite Diganth in a new movie.
